Job Summary:


SAVA is looking to fill critical Information Technology based positions for our customer with the United States Army at the Army Test and Evaluation Command (ATEC) located in Aberdeen, MD (APG). The ideal candidate will possess the following qualities: outstanding customer service, expertise/knowledge in the required field, dedication to the mission and strong work ethic.


SAVA is in search of a dedicated IT professional to join our family as a Cybersecurity Tech Spec III (ATEC) on our ATEC IT Support team.


Responsibilities


Job Responsibilities:




  • Performs security scans of computer systems and provide security related technical guidance from the Security Technical Implementations Guides and other security related technical configuration information and documentation.


  • Utilizes cybersecurity/IT tools such as ACAS, HBSS/ESS, eMASS, etc. to perform tasks.




Qualifications


Minimum Qualifications:




  • Active DoD issued Secret Clearance required, TS preferred


  • Must possess DOD 8570.01-M certifications meeting the requirements forIAT Level II orIAM Level I.


  • Relevant education/experience must be in an IT discipline:


  • Bachelor's and 5 years of experience desired, not required


  • 7 plus year with no degree, (or any degree in non-directly related technical field) and possess appropriate certifications.


  • Experience required in information security or network/system administration, and/or a closely related function, such as IT audit, IT compliance, enterprise risk management, creating/updating/implementing policy, etc., using cybersecurity/IT tools such as ACAS, HBSS/ESS, eMASS, etc.


  • Conduct technical assessments of IT security controls and devices for networks, applications and systems.


  • Experience in performing security scans, providing security related technical guidance, applying/implementing DISA Security Technical Implementation Guides (STIGs) and other security related technical configurations.


  • Experience in evaluating technical risks associated with applying configuration changes to systems/network architectures and re-evaluation of security postures and risk profiles at the network environment level.

Akima supports a diverse portfolio of operating companies with one strategic goal: enabling superior outcomes for our customers’ missions.  Together with its operating companies, Akima represents an uncommonly broad array of specialized talents, technologies, domain expertise, and proven program success at some of the most visible and demanding implementations across all of government and industry.

 

Akima is an enterprise with 30 years of federal contracting experience and over 7,500 employees supporting more than 14,300 Iñupiat shareholders in the NANA region of Alaska.  Akima provides the backbone infrastructure to support more than 40 socio-economically disadvantaged small businesses (SDBs) with mature business processes and shared back-office support services normally only found in a Fortune 500 defense contractor.

 

We leverage this infrastructure and the shared experiences of our operating companies to bring world-class solutions to U.S. Department of Defense, intelligence community, and civilian organizations in 46 states and 12 countries.
